We're glad to announce that we've started testing a product that's virtually inescapable: the USB key. Whether you use yours for taking spreadsheets home from work or to share music and movies with friends, these tiny flash memory drives come in all sorts of shapes and sizes.
They might be very affordable--and much more reliable than the floppy disks and CDs that they replaced--but that doesn't mean they're all the same. Our new guide looks at four very different models, ranging in size from 4 GB to 64 GB, so you can choose the one that's best for you ...
Here are our first five tests:
- Buffalo Technology Firestix Type S 4 GB
- Corsair Flash Voyager Mini 4 GB
- Corsair Survivor 32 GB
- OCZ Rally 2 Turbo 4 GB
- Patriot XPorter Magnum 64 GB
